MAPLEWOOD (dpa-AFX) - 3M Co. (MMM) said it elected Inge Thulin as president and CEO, effective February 24. He succeeds George Buckley, chairman, president and CEO, who will retire on June 1.
Thulin immediately becomes a member of 3M's Board of Directors and Buckley remains chairman of the board until the Annual Meeting of Stockholders on May 8, at which time the board intends to elect Thulin to the position of chairman.
Thulin has served as chief operating officer since May 2011, with responsibility for 3M's six business segments and International Operations. Before that, he was executive vice president of International Operations.
